:cupidarrow:Welcome to the 2018 Protective Style Challenge:cupidarrow:

The purpose of this challenge is simple: To maximize your hair growth through the use of protective styles. This challenge can also be used for those that want to learn new styles or step out of their simple top knot bun or 2 strand twists comfort zone while maintaining the health of their hair. Challenge will run from January 1, 2018 until December 31, 2018.

Rules
1. Hair must remain in a protective style for at least 7 days. (exceptions: midweek moisturizing or changing the position of bun to prevent breakage or removing a style that is damaging your hair in any way)
2. Acceptable styles include braids, twists, buns (with your real hair or extensions), sew-ins, phony ponies and wigs. You may use any combination of these styles during the challenge as long as you stick with one for at least 7 days.
3. You are allowed one 14 day pass per quarter for special occasions, to give your hair a break or just because.
4. Check in at least once a week. Let us know what's working and what's not. Feel free to post style inspiration, tutorials, articles, videos, etc.
5. Be willing to post a starting pic, update pic by June 30, 2018 and a final reveal pic by December 31, 2018. Of course you are welcome to post pictures any time you remove a style, reach a milestone or just because. After all...
